The Original New Mitsubishi MR-J4-10B MELSERVO-J4 Series Servo Amplifier is a compact, high-performance AC servo drive designed for precise motion control in industrial automation systems. Rated at 100W (0.1kW) with 200–240V AC single-phase or three-phase input, this amplifier integrates SSCNET III/H high-speed fiber-optic communication for synchronized multi-axis control. Built-in dynamic brake, built-in regenerative resistor, and advanced vibration suppression control II simplify commissioning and reduce settling time. With support for 22-bit high-resolution absolute encoders and Safe Torque Off (STO) safety function, the MR-J4-10B is ideal for demanding applications in semiconductor manufacturing, electronics assembly, compact robotics, and packaging machinery.

Technical Specifications:
| Attribute | Specification |
|---|---|
| Catalog Number | MR-J4-10B |
| Product Family | MELSERVO-J4 Series |
| Rated Output Power | 100 W (0.1 kW) |
| Rated Output Current | 1.1 A |
| Maximum Output Current | 3.3 A (3× continuous peak) |
| Supply Voltage | Single-phase or 3-phase 200–240 V AC (170–264 V AC range) |
| DC Input Voltage | 283–340 V DC |
| Supply Frequency | 50/60 Hz (±5%) |
| Control Method | Sine-wave PWM control / Current control method |
| Communication Interface | SSCNET III/H (fiber-optic, 150 Mbps full-duplex) |
| Communication Cycle | 0.444 ms or 0.888 ms (selectable) |
| Control Modes | Position, Speed, Torque |
| Speed Frequency Response | 2.5 kHz |
| Encoder Support | 22-bit absolute encoder (4,194,304 pulses/revolution) |
| Safety Function | STO (Safe Torque Off) – IEC/EN 61800-5-2 |
| Dynamic Brake | Built-in |
| Regenerative Resistor | Built-in |
| Digital Inputs | 4 (EM2, FLS, RLS, DOG – 24V DC, sink/source) |
| Digital Outputs | 3 (ALM, MBR, INP – relay contact type) |
| Analog Outputs | 2 (–10 to +10V DC, MO1 and MO2) |
| Cooling Method | Natural cooling (fanless) |
| Protection Rating | IP20 |
| Width | 40 mm |
| Height | 168 mm |
| Depth | 135 mm |
| Weight | Approx. 0.8 kg |
| Operating Temperature | 0°C to +55°C |
| Storage Temperature | –20°C to +65°C |
| Power Consumption (Drive Auxiliary) | 30 W |
| Current Consumption (Input) | 0.9 A |
| Certifications | CE, cULus, TÜV Rheinland, KC, UL 508C, EN 61800-5-2, EN 61800-5-1, EN 61800-3, EN ISO 13849-1 (PLe / Cat 3), EN 62061 (SILCL3) |
Motor Compatibility:
-
Compatible with Mitsubishi HG-KR series (low inertia) and HG-MR series (medium inertia) servo motors
-
Recommended matching motors: HG-KR053, HG-KR13, HG-MR053, HG-MR13
-
Also compatible with HG-KR13B (with brake) and equivalent 100W motors
-
Supports 22-bit absolute encoder feedback (battery-backed position retention with MR-BAT6V1SET)
System Compatibility:
-
SSCNET III/H high-speed fiber-optic communication for multi-axis synchronization with Mitsubishi motion controllers (Q17nDSCPU, Q172DSCPU, RD77MS, FX3U-20SSC-H)
-
J3 compatibility mode allows direct replacement for MR-J2S-B systems
-
Parameter setting, tuning, and diagnostics via USB port using MR Configurator2 software
-
For detailed wiring, connector pinout, and parameter setting, refer to the MR-J4-B Instruction Manual
